“Following the final award, construction of the

project has started with the completion expected

in October 2022. The plant is expected to deliver

909,200 cubic meter of water per day to support the

industries and the community at Al Taweelah and

the surrounding areas. The plant will also play a

role in catering to Abu Dhabi’s peak water demand,

which is expected to rise by 11% between 2017 and

2024.” - Chief Investment Officer, Rajit Nanda

The plant will be developed on a build, own and

operate basis. The engineering, procurement, and

construction contract for the power plant shall

be undertaken by a joint venture of Abengoa and

PowerChina. ACWA Power will own a 40 per cent

stake in a project company that will be formed

to be responsible for the Taweelah IWP. The

remaining stake will belong to Abu Dhabi Power

Corporation and its affiliates. Emirates Water and

Electricity Company will be the off-taker for the

project.
